Transaction 72fb1048ced35294e9b932334e80faba9dcf21db744c667c5cab59a63b7114e2

19 Input
2 Outputs
  • 72fb1048ced35294e9b932334e80faba9dcf21db744c667c5cab59a63b7114e2:0
  • value  40853
    address  14nJfh7fnPvhpSWTSe4vskddvo3CvBk6mn
  • 72fb1048ced35294e9b932334e80faba9dcf21db744c667c5cab59a63b7114e2:1
  • value  20000000
    address  376cgcoaXu6T9iAJ6g8dRH33nZB7aTH4zJ